Over 40 people killed by smoking in bed

Fires caused by smoking in bed killed 42 persons in the first 4 months of this year, or almost each second person killed by fire in Moldova during the respective period, Info-Prim Neo reports. According to the Fire Service Department, the average temperature of a burning cigarette is 600°C. An unextinguished cigarette can inflame cotton in less than 30 seconds and paper in 40-50 seconds. Hay and straw can catch fire in 30-45 seconds, and wood in nearly 2 hours. In the first 4 months of this year, there were registered 946 fires in Moldova, which killed 87. In April alone there were registered 12 lethal cases caused by fire.
